html文件中 frame跳转的问题
大家好,有个问题向大家请教!
在一个html窗体(main.htm)中,有三个frame
<frameset framespacing="0" border="0" frameborder="0" rows="116,*,2%">
<frame name="top" scrolling="no" noresize target="middle" src="../pub/top.aspx">
<frame name="middle" target="bottom" src="../middle.htm"
scrolling="auto" noresize>
<frame name="bottom" scrolling="no" src="../pub/boot.htm"
noresize>
<noframes>
<body topmargin="0" leftmargin="0" rightmargin="0" bottommargin="0" marginwidth="0" marginheight="0"
onmouseover="parent.status='HQS';return true" >
<p>此网页使用了框架,但您的浏览器不支持框架。</p>
</body>
</noframes>
</frameset>
现在,我想通过接收接收传递过来的参数,根据不同的参数值,指定middle这个frame的不同的src值,
如:main.htm?Aim=aaaa ,我想将middle的src设置为:aaaa.aspx
不知道如何写,请大家指教!
我的javascript是这样写的
<script language=javascript >
enterDiffAim();
function enterDiffAim() //进入页面后,根据传递进来的参数,进入 相应子页面
{
var url=window.location .href;
var aa=url.indexOf('=');
if (aa == -1)
return "";
url=url.substring(aa+1);
if (url == "aaaa")
{
//这里不知道如何写了,
parent.document.frames("middle").document.location.href="../pub/aaaa.aspx"; //这样写不行
}
}
</script>